Ghislaine Maxwell Sentenced to 20 Years in Prison for Sex Trafficking Minor Girls for Jeffrey Epstein

By CNN. Ghislaine Maxwell was sentenced to 20 years in federal prison Tuesday for carrying out a years-long scheme with her longtime confidante Jeffrey Epstein to groom and sexually abuse underage girls.

Maxwell, 60, did not testify in her defense during the trial late last year, which ended with her conviction on five counts, including sex trafficking of a minor. But on Tuesday she spoke in court to the victims shortly before the sentence was handed down.

“Jeffrey Epstein should have been here before all of you,” Maxwell said at the podium, her legs shackled. “It is not about Epstein, ultimately. It is for me to be sentenced.”

Ghislaine Maxwell’s Victims Say Her Apology ‘Doesn’t Cut It’ as She’s Sentenced to 20 Years for Sex Trafficking

By New York Post. Ghislaine Maxwell’s victims said the convicted sex trafficker’s apology “doesn’t cut it” — as her attorney pledged to appeal her 20-year sentence handed down Tuesday.

Maxwell, 60, had bashed her former partner-in-crime Jeffrey Epstein as “manipulative” ahead of her sentencing in Manhattan federal court, adding she hoped her “harsh incarceration” would bring the victims closure.

“I wish she was sorry when she was busy forcing me into a room to be raped. She should have been sorry then,” accuser Sarah Ramsome later told reporters outside of the courthouse.

“As a matter of fact, there shouldn’t even be an apology. Rape is rape.”
